Steering Committee
How the Mercurial project is governed.
1. Purpose
The steering committee was created in 2016 to set project policy, manage project resources, and delegate access for project roles. This group legally represents the project to our parent nonprofit, the Software Freedom Conservancy.
2. Current members
As of July 2017, the members are:
- Augie Fackler
- Gregory Szorc
- Kevin Bullock
- Mads Kiilerich
- Martin von Zweigbergk
- Matt Mackall
- Rain
- Yuya Nishihara
3. How to reach the Steering Committee
The best way is via email to mercurial-steering AT mercurial-scm.org.
